I tried to install Vector Linux to my old desktop computer. The boot: prompt appears but the installer doesn't start. All I see on the screen is this:
Decompressing linux... <something>
Booting the kernel...
After this it hangs and nothing happens. I have tried "install noapic nolapic acpi=off", to no avail. The CD should be OK as the installer starts fine when mounted in Virtualbox. What is also interesting is that the same problem is present with Zenwalk. I was, however, able to install Debian but I'd like to try Vector or Zenwalk as Debian with GNOME uses quite a lot of my precious memory.

Computer specs:
-Compaq motherboard
-Amd K7 Athlon CPU, 500MHz
-128MB RAM
-3dfx Voodoo3 GPU
-2x HDD, Windows 98 installed to /dev/sda
-2x CD drives, tried both
